what is steel consumption for high rise building column,
beam, slab,footing
Answer Posted / rajesh kumar jha
Column:- 160 kg / cum
Beam :- 110 Kg / cum
Footing :- 80 Kg / cum
Slabe :- 80 Kg / Cum
